Planet Hollywood International logo
Planet Hollywood International

Security Officer

Operations · more than a year ago

Entry Easy Positive experience Accept offer 2 rounds
Interview process
Recruiter call Technical screen Onsite
Interview formats
Behavioral Technical

It was a one-on-one interview, and the dress code was business casual. Having a background in security or a role that involved a lot of public interaction would be helpful. They were definitely assessing personality traits too, so staying calm is key. The interview itself is pretty easy and mainly consists of behavioral questions.

Confirmed questions1 question
  • Can you tell me a bit about yourself?
Planet Hollywood International logo
Planet Hollywood International

Financial Analyst

Finance · more than a year ago

Mid Easy Neutral experience Accept offer 3 rounds
Interview process
Recruiter call Phone screen Technical screen Onsite Group Offer
Interview formats
Technical Behavioral Other

So, there were three interviews in total. First, I chatted with my direct leader. It was about an hour long and they asked me general finance stuff and some MS Excel questions. It felt pretty serious, not much small talk. Then, I had my second interview with the concept CFO. This one was more about where I see myself going career-wise and what I want to develop. They also touched on some possible areas for business expansion. The last interview was with the group CFO, and it was super short, maybe 15 minutes. It was basically just a casual chat to see if we'd be a good fit.

Confirmed questions1 question
  • Can you explain when you would use Vlookup compared to Sumif functions in Excel?
